강의실/정보영재

저희 원의 학생이 집에서 코드 블럭 설치 후에 디버깅을 하는데 디버깅이 안된다고 해서 처리방법에 대해 설명 드립니다.

학생의 컴퓨터에서 디버깅을 실행하면 아래 그림과 같이 디버깅 설정이 잘못 되어 있다고 나오는데요.

당황하지 마시고 메뉴에서 Settings->debugger 을 선택 합니다.

다음과 같이 설정화면이 뜨면 Default 를 선택해 줍니다.

Executable path 에 빨간색으로 되어 있는데 Path가 지정되어 있지 않거나 Path가 제대로 안 잡혀 있는 경우입니다.

따라서 옆에 ... 버튼을 클릭하여 해당 path를 잡아 주면 되는데요.

일반적으로 CodeBlock 설치 위치가 C:\Program Files (x86)\CodeBlocks\MinGW\bin 에 설치가 됩니다.

C:\Program Files (x86)\CodeBlocks\MinGW\bin 이 위치에 들어가면 gdb32.exe 또는 gdb.exe 가 있습니다.

이 파일을 선택해 주시면 됩니다.

 

그리고 OK를 누르시고 다시 디버깅을 해 보시면 디버깅이 잘 될것 같네요.

그리고

Run to Cursor 커서 위치까지 바로 디버깅 하는 버튼은 간혹 안되는 경우가 있는데...

이때는 프로젝트 생성된 폴더 전체경로 안에 한글이 포함되어져 있으면 Run to cursor 디버깅은 안됩니다.

가령 프로젝트를 바탕화면에 만드는 경우 전체경로에는 '바탕화면'이라는 글자가 들어가게 되는데...

이때는 인식을 못하는 오류가 있다는 점 참고 하시면 되겠네요.

 

즐거운 코딩 하시기 바랍니다.

 

2019/11/21 - [강의실/정보영재] - Code Block 디버그 오류(For MinGW compilers, it's 'gdb.exe')

2019/09/18 - [강의실/정보영재] - CodeBlock 환경설정 초기화 방법

2018/08/22 - [강의실/텍스트기반SW] - 코드블럭(Code Block) 자동완성 기능 설정

2018/05/03 - [강의실/텍스트기반SW] - 코드블럭에서 can't find compiler executable in your search path (GNU GCC compiler) 에러 발생시

 

인천 서구 원당컴퓨터학원

8 0
  • 휴식같은 친구 2019.11.21 12:32 신고    

    자세히는 모르겠지만 잘 보고 갑니다.
    즐거운 하루 되세요.

  • Deborah 2019.11.21 19:40 신고    

    잘 알려주셨네요. 많은 분들 도움을 받을겁니다.

  • 버블프라이스 2019.11.22 05:41 신고    

    CODE BLOCK 디버그 오류(FOR MINGW COMPILERS, IT'S 'GDB.EXE') 문제 발생시에 해결하는 법을 공유해주셧군요?
    해당 오류 문제를 겪으신 분들에게 많은 도움이 될 것 같습니다^^

  • 공수래공수거 2019.11.22 06:45 신고    

    같은 오류가 나는 학생들에게는 도움 되는 정보입니다.^^

  • 핑구야날자 2019.11.22 06:46    

    코딩하면서 오류가 생기면 정말 짜증 나지요 그래도 해결하면 신이납니다

  • *저녁노을* 2019.11.23 04:53 신고    

    도움되는 정보네요
    잘 보고가요

  • 버블프라이스 2019.11.23 05:35 신고    

    오늘도 들렷다가 갑니다.
    즐거운 주말 되세요-

  • 청결원 2019.11.23 06:39 신고    

    즐겁고 행복한 주말 보내세요~
    포스팅 잘 보고 갑니다~